Quick takeaway:
Zoëtry Curaçao enjoys remarkably consistent, warm weather year-round—sitting outside the hurricane belt with less rain than most Caribbean islands. Most days land between 82–90°F for daytime highs. The most comfortable stretch is often January–March (typically around 82–86°F highs with lower humidity and steady trade winds), while August–October tends to feel hotter and more humid (often around 88–90°F) with slightly higher rain chances—though rain remains relatively low.
Curaçao advantage: Trade winds blow consistently year-round, keeping the resort comfortable even during warmer months. The island's arid climate means you'll enjoy more sunny days than rainy ones in any season.

Zoëtry Curaçao Weather by Month (Quick Overview)
This quick chart helps you compare months at a glance for Zoëtry Curaçao Resort & Spa on Piscadera Bay. Use it to plan for sunshine, trade winds, and the easiest conditions for snorkeling, spa days, cultural tours, and beachfront relaxation.
| Month | Typical temps (°F) | Rain & humidity | Best for |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| High ~84–86°F • Low ~76–78°F | Low humidity; minimal rain; steady breezes | Peak comfort + ideal house reef snorkeling |
| Feb | High ~84–86°F • Low ~76–78°F | Very dry; consistent trade winds | Best overall weather + couples escapes |
| Mar | High ~84–87°F • Low ~76–79°F | Minimal rain; excellent visibility | Diving + cultural tours in Willemstad |
| Apr | High ~85–88°F • Low ~77–80°F | Still very dry; warming slightly | Shoulder-season value + great conditions |
| May | High ~86–89°F • Low ~78–81°F | Occasional brief showers; warm | Spa focus + morning beach time |
| Jun | High ~87–89°F • Low ~79–82°F | More humid; short showers possible | Warm water + quieter resort vibe |
| Jul | High ~87–90°F • Low ~79–82°F | Warm with trade wind relief | Summer getaways + water activities |
| Aug | High ~88–90°F • Low ~80–82°F | Warmest month; higher humidity | Value weeks + air-conditioned spa time |
| Sep | High ~88–90°F • Low ~79–82°F | Slightly higher rain chance (still low) | Deal hunting + resort-centric plans |
| Oct | High ~87–90°F • Low ~79–82°F | Rain possible but brief; warm evenings | Lower crowds + improving conditions |
| Nov | High ~86–88°F • Low ~78–80°F | Rain decreases; winds strengthen | Transition to peak season comfort |
| Dec | High ~85–87°F • Low ~77–79°F | Drier pattern; lower humidity | Holiday trips + excellent beach weather |

FAQ: Zoëtry Curaçao Weather by Month
What month has the best weather at Zoëtry Curaçao Resort & Spa?
Many travelers prefer February through April, when daytime highs typically range 84–87°F with minimal rain, lower humidity, and excellent water clarity for the house reef. February is often considered the sweet spot for overall comfort and conditions.
What months feel the warmest at Zoëtry Curaçao?
August through October typically feels the warmest, with daytime highs around 88–90°F and higher humidity. However, Curaçao's consistent trade winds and the resort's beachfront location provide natural cooling—making these months more comfortable than similar temperatures in other Caribbean destinations.
Does Curaçao get hit by hurricanes?
Rarely. Curaçao sits outside the traditional hurricane belt (known as the "ABC islands" advantage with Aruba and Bonaire). While no location is completely immune, Curaçao experiences far fewer tropical storms than most Caribbean islands—making it an excellent choice during traditional hurricane season (June–November).
How much does it rain at Zoëtry Curaçao?
Curaçao is one of the driest islands in the Caribbean, with an arid climate that produces over 300 sunny days annually. When rain does occur (most likely August–November), it's usually brief afternoon showers that pass quickly. The island averages just 20–22 inches of rain per year—significantly less than most Caribbean destinations.
Are trade winds strong year-round at the resort?
Yes. Trade winds blow consistently throughout the year at Zoëtry Curaçao, typically from the northeast. They're strongest during December–July, providing natural cooling and making even warmer months comfortable. The resort's beachfront position maximizes this natural ventilation for guest comfort.
What's the water temperature like for snorkeling the house reef?
The Caribbean waters at Zoëtry Curaçao remain warm year-round, typically ranging from about 78–80°F in winter months to 82–84°F in summer—comfortable for snorkeling and diving without a wetsuit. Water clarity is generally excellent, especially during the drier months (January–April).
